Plumas Bancorp is a U.S.-based bank holding company operating through its subsidiary Plumas Bank. It provides full-spectrum retail and commercial banking services including deposit products, consumer and commercial loans, small business financing, and wealth management for individual customers, SMEs and local community groups across northern California and Nevada.
